Deeko..

Europe Finland

Fall 2025

24/25 Tracks finished
World 951
Europe 685
Finland 24
View campaign
New campaign in 27 days

My trophies

32,984,524 points
Ranking
World 292
Europe 236
Finland 8

Tracks

No tracks were added to their profile.

Ranked

gold 1
Ranking
World Top 8K
Europe Top 6K
Finland 129

Ranked

gold 1